The Walton Braves will be playing at home against the Rutherford Rams at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The two teams each escaped (but just barely!) with wins against their previous opponents.
Walton entered their tilt with Bay with three cons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with four. They had just enough and edged the Tornadoes out 2-1. After a 14-9 finish the last time they played, Walton and Bay decided to play a little more cautiously this time around.
The team relied heavily on Landon Rhodes, who went 2-for-3 with two stolen bases and an RBI.
Meanwhile, Rutherford came into Friday's match having lost three straight, but that streak is now in the rearview. They came out on top in a nail-biter against North Bay Haven Academy on Friday and snuck past 4-3.
Javier Gierbolini was incredible, scoring two runs and stealing three bases while getting on base in three of his six plate appearances. He has been hot recently, having posted at least one stolen base the last three times he's played. The team also got some help courtesy of Caylen Nguyen, who got on base in four of his six plate appearances with two runs and a triple.
Walton is on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 9-9 record this season. As for Rutherford, their win bumped their record up to 6-12.
Everything went Walton's way against Rutherford when the teams last played last Friday as Walton made off with a 6-0 victory. One of the biggest obstacles the team faced in that game was Rutherford's Tyler Harry, who didn't allow a single earned run over 4.1 innings pitched.
